The First Official Trailer For Olaf's Frozen Adventure Is Here!
Frozen fans of all ages, rejoice! You don't have to wait until the release of Frozen 2 in November of 2019 to get your fix. The official trailer for an all-new featurette - called Olaf's Frozen Adventure - was just released, and it's been announced that the short film will play ahead of Disney/Pixar's new feature film, Coco, which is out in theaters Novemeber 22, 2017. The holiday featurette follows Anna and Elsa as they look - with Olaf's help - for a family tradition to adopt over the holidays.
